Hoffmaster State Park is a spectacular Lake Michigan destination where kids can experience the thrill of climbing towering sand dunes, splashing in freshwater beaches, and exploring miles of scenic nature trails. With an excellent interpretive center offering hands-on exhibits about dune ecology and geology, this park combines outdoor adventure with educational opportunities that engage children of all ages.

Step back in time at this beautifully preserved Victorian mansion where Muskegon's lumber baron history comes alive through guided tours. Kids get a fascinating peek into how wealthy families lived in the late 1800s, exploring ornate period rooms filled with original furnishings, clothing, and artifacts that spark imagination and questions about life before smartphones and electricity.
